Jose Mourinho admits he 'cannot say that I am happy' with Manchester United's transfer window so far.
"We always want more," he told ESPN. "We always feel there is room to improve, and I cannot say that I am happy with our transfer window.
"What I can also say is that it is a difficult transfer window and I don’t blame anyone - it is just a reality of things. The market is going in such a direction that many players are difficult to get, not to say impossible.
"Every club is powerful and they don’t want to sell or their demands are really high, so the market is difficult."
"What I will say is that, a long time ago, we thought about four players to strengthen our squad, but it is really hard to do it," he added to ESPN. "If we do the third and forget the fourth, I would be quite happy with that because I know it is difficult.
"At the moment we have Lukaku and Lindelof, two players I know well. I worked with one before and the other is from the Portuguese championship, which I follow every weekend.
